Supply Chain Dynamics: Hon Hai’s Pivot Amidst AI Doubts

Not all sectors are immune to the ripple effects created by AI’s rapid integration. Hon Hai Precision Industry, a trusted supplier to Nvidia, recently reported a significant drop in its net income, primarily attributed to slumping iPhone sales. However, this decline has been met with cautious optimism, as the company forecasts a potential doubling in revenue from its burgeoning AI server manufacturing endeavors.

The company's story illustrates the tightrope many firms must walk between legacy revenue sources and emerging opportunities. With Apple’s seasonal downturn affecting traditional business models, Hon Hai’s strategic pivot towards AI infrastructure represents a broader shift in industrial focus. The move is against a backdrop of increasing global demand for AI chips and servers—a demand driven by the explosive growth in cloud computing and data center innovations.

As companies like Hon Hai adapt, their investments in AI not only promise healthier future revenue streams but also highlight the necessity for a diversification strategy in times of market uncertainty. Their proactive approach, which includes a planned expansion of production in the U.S. and Mexico, is a testament to the transformative impact of AI on even the most established supply chain operations.

Europe’s AI Revolution: Bridging the Divide Between Startups and Enterprises

Across the Atlantic, Europe finds itself in the midst of its own AI renaissance. A recent report indicates that a striking 42% of European firms are now integrating AI in ways that drive efficiency and spark innovation—a massive leap from previous years. However, this rapid adoption is accompanied by an intriguing dichotomy: while nimble startups are leveraging AI to disrupt traditional business models, large, established companies appear to be focusing more on incremental productivity improvements.

This divide is deepened by several structural challenges, such as legacy systems that are resistant to change and a pronounced skills gap in the technology workforce. Furthermore, regulatory ambiguity makes it difficult for traditional corporations to innovate as fearsome startups emerge unencumbered by outdated protocols.

Industry leaders underscore the urgency of investing in talent development and modernizing IT infrastructures so that these larger enterprises can keep pace with their startup competitors. If Europe can bridge this innovation divide, it has the potential to not only bolster its competitive standing globally but also to set new standards in how traditional industries can adopt next-generation technologies.

Code of the Future: AI’s Infiltration into Software Development

Another realm poised for radical transformation is software development itself. At a recent industry event, Anthropic’s CEO Dario Amodei predicted that within a few months, artificial intelligence would write up to 90% of the code that human developers currently produce. Such forecasts have not only sparked excitement but also raised profound questions about the future of coding and the role of human expertise in software engineering.

This projected shift is occurring against a backdrop of continuous automation across industries. With AI gaining the ability to learn and code autonomously, the landscape for software developers is undeniably changing. In this context, human programmers might evolve to become designers and strategists, focusing on high-level guidance while leaving routine coding tasks to machines.

While concerns about job displacement are valid—especially in light of warnings from global economic institutions—the rise of AI in coding is likely to lead to a redefinition of roles rather than a complete obsolescence of the human element. Many believe that this transformation will also open up new opportunities for creative problem solving and more efficient development cycles, ultimately leading to software that is more robust, secure, and innovative.
